Meet Our ASM Country Ambassador to Bangladesh
We are honored to introduce Prof. Dr. Mohammad Minnatul Karim, the ASM Country Ambassador to Bangladesh, a distinguished academician and an inspiring leader in microbial sciences.
Prof. Dr. Karim completed his BSc and MSc in Microbiology from the University of Dhaka, Bangladesh, followed by a Master of Agriculture from Yamaguchi University, Japan, and a PhD from Tottori University, Japan. Currently, he is serving as a Professor in the Department of Biotechnology and Genetic Engineering, Islamic University, Kushtia-7003, Bangladesh.
A dynamic researcher and an exceptionally supportive mentor, Prof. Dr. Karim continuously motivates his students to think critically, innovate boldly, and pursue excellence in research. He strongly believes in the power of collaborative work, emphasizing that teamwork not only makes research easier but also far more meaningful and impactful.
His vision, mentorship, and commitment to collaboration are shaping the next generation of scientists and driving positive change in biotechnology and microbiology.
Meet Our ASM International Young Ambassador
We are proud to introduce Md. Zakariya Alam Bappi, ASM International Young Ambassador, a passionate young scientist and emerging leader from Bangladesh.
Md. Zakariya Alam Bappi completed his BSc in Biotechnology and Genetic Engineering from Islamic University, Bangladesh, and is currently pursuing his MSc in the same department. A highly dynamic and motivated individual, he has earned numerous awards at national and international conferences for presenting his research work.
Beyond academics, he has actively worked with more than 21 national and international organizations, serving in impactful roles as a Campus Ambassador. His contributions extend beyond education into social engagement, where he has successfully organized multiple awareness programs and disease screening initiatives, reflecting his strong commitment to community health and science outreach.
In recognition of his outstanding academic achievements, leadership, and social impact, the American Society for Microbiology (ASM) selected him as an ASM International Young Ambassador—the first time a student from Bangladesh has achieved this prestigious position.
